浅层超稠油双水平井SAGD立体井网开发模式研究 被引量:15

Study on SAGD Stereo Well Pattern Development Mode of Dual Horizontal Wells for Shallow Extra Heavy Oil

摘要 针对连续油层厚度大、夹层较发育的SAGD开发油藏,提出一种双层SAGD井网、立体交错部署的开发模式,通过数值模拟研究进行验证,并对生产操作参数进行优化。研究结果表明:采用双层SAGD立体井网可有效提高储量利用率和采油速度,减轻夹层对生产带来的不利影响;双层SAGD蒸汽腔呈现出"孤立发育—上升扩展—相互接触—聚并融合"的发育模式,同时具有汽驱辅助和重力泄油双重开采机理;生产后期,蒸汽腔聚并融合后,上部井组继续注汽,更有利于提高开发效果。双层SAGD立体井网已在风城油田Z区块投入现场应用,取得初步效果。该研究对于类似油藏SAGD高效开发具有借鉴和指导意义。 In allusion to the SAGD development reservoir with large continuous oil layer thickness and relatively developed interbed,this paper presented a development mode of double- layer SAGD well pattern and stereo crisscross deployment,which was verified by numerical simulation study,and production operation parameters were optimized. The study results showed that the double- layer SAGD stereo well pattern could effectively improve the reserve utilization ratio and oil recovery rate,and reduced the adverse effect of interbed on the production; the double- layer SAGD steam chamber exhibited an ' independently developed,ascended and extended,mutually contacted,coalesced and merged ' development pattern,and simultaneously,it had the steam flood auxiliary drainage and gravity drainage dual withdrawal mechanism; at production tail,after the steam chamber had been coalesced and merged,steam injection continued in the upper well group,and this was more favorable for the improving of the the development effect.The double- layer SAGD stereo well pattern has been applied actually in Z block of the Fengcheng oilfield,and preliminary effect has been achieved. This study has reference and guidance significances to the SAGD efficient development of similar oil reservoirs.
